Bitcoin Price Traction 2024
Reflecting the buoyant waves of the global stock markets, Bitcoin has emerged as the quintessential trendsetter of 2024, much like it did in the post-pandemic resurgence of 2021. In a dramatic comeback from the lows of November 2022, Bitcoin started the year at an impressive $42,280, quickly reclaiming its stature after a slight dip. The period saw Bitcoin not just recovering but soaring to a record-breaking $73,700, setting a new benchmark for its potential in the investment domain. Amidst significant volatility, Bitcoin's current trends suggest a resilient yet fluctuating momentum, a characteristic staple of its journey thus far.

Spot Bitcoin ETFs
2024 will be etched in Bitcoin's history as the year the U.S. greenlit spot Bitcoin ETFs, a pivotal moment defining BTC's price trajectory. The trading action following this decision has brought Bitcoin to compete neck and neck with traditional exchange volumes, marking a significant inflow from conventional to digital finance sectors. This phenomenon has not just influenced Bitcoin's valuation but has solidified its standing in the financial markets.
Bitcoin Halving 2024
A noteworthy event dictating Bitcoin's market dynamics is the Halving— a process proven to catalyze bullish trends. Observations from past Halving events showcase monumental surges post-event, making it a critical determinant of Bitcoin's value. The anticipation around the Halving of 2024 was no different, positioning Bitcoin for an expected upward trajectory in the coming months.

Recent Developments within Bitcoin Ecosystem
Runes
April 2024 saw the introduction of Runes, a game-changing protocol enabling the issuance of fungible tokens directly on Bitcoin's blockchain. This development not merely enhances Bitcoin's functionality but elevates its desirability among developers, potentially driving up demand and by extension, its market price. Runes herald a significant transition for Bitcoin, presenting an expanded utility that could rival established networks like Ethereum.
Ordinals
Another innovative stride came with the launch of Ordinals in January 2023, a protocol allowing for unique digital assets or NFTs to be minted directly on Bitcoin. This venture into the digital collectibles space, primarily dominated by Ethereum, signifies a broadening of Bitcoin's use case and user base, thereby affecting its demand and market valuation.
